Turmeric infusion and its benefits

Turmeric has a beneficial effect thanks to its antioxidant and anti-inflammatory properties. Most often it is consumed as an infusion. Then you can enjoy its characteristic taste and all its advantages.

1. Relieves symptoms of arthritis

One of the main ingredients in turmeric is curcumin, a substance known to have antioxidant properties. Although its effect on the human body is still being studied, its effectiveness is confirmed by molecular studies.

A study published in  Springer Plus reports that the substance  relieves pain caused by arthritis. This ailment arises when the cartilage that absorbs the work of the joints slowly degenerates and damages the bone.

3. Supports the immune system

Another benefit of turmeric infusion is that it stimulates the immune system. A summary published in the   Journal of Clinical Immunology reports that its consumption  positively influences the treatment of autoimmune disorders.

4. Lowers cholesterol

Cholesterol is a substance necessary for the formation of new, healthy cells. However, its excess increases the risk of deposits in the blood vessels. These lead to cardiovascular disease and strokes.

According to a study published in the  Nutrition Journal , turmeric and curcumin are  effective in lowering the risk of developing cardiovascular disease   and protecting the heart. Moreover, their consumption helps lower cholesterol and triglyceride levels in patients at risk.

5. Supports the treatment of uveitis

Uveitis is a disease of one of the layers that make up the eye. Although the root cause is unknown, certain factors, such as the presence of viruses and inflammatory diseases, increase the risk of its occurrence.

Curcumin has been used for years in the treatment of many diseases, including inflammatory ones. A study published in  Clinical Ophthalmology found the substance to aid in the treatment of uveitis.

How to prepare turmeric infusion?

To prepare this simple drink at home, all you need is water and turmeric.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ups of water (400 ml).
  • 1 teaspoon of turmeric (6 g).
  • Honey (optional).
  • Ginger (optional).

Preparation

  • Pour 2 cups of water into a saucepan and put it on a strong fire.
  • When the water boils, reduce the heat, add a teaspoon of turmeric and stir. You can add 2 slices of ginger for flavor.
  • Simmer for 5 to 10 minutes.
  • Drain and pour into a mug.
  • You can sweeten with honey.

Possible side effects

While turmeric is generally safe for your health, it can have some side effects if consumed in excess. According to a study published in the Specialist Pharmacy Center, the most common symptoms of poisoning are:

  • Constipation, indigestion and diarrhea.
  • Stomach problems.
  • Reflux and nausea.
  • Yellow stool.

It is also worth adding that the beneficial effects of turmeric are not able to replace the treatment of the above-mentioned diseases. If you are in doubt about its consumption, be sure to consult your doctor.
